Chris Nelson’s Sunshine Coast Best Bets Posted on October 26, 2018 | Posted by Chris Nelson Chris Nelson’s Best Bets RACE 2 No. 1 Mrs Bouquet Unraced Sequalo mare who meets only an average bunch on debut and should take care of them without too many concerns. Ran a close 2nd in a recent trial here ridden by Jeff Lloyd who will also do the steering tonight, if he had moved a muscle in that trial she would have won quite clearly. Very hard to beat. RACE 6 No.8 Calzini Could not have been any more impressive wining first up at the Gold Coast recently, straight up on the speed she dueled hard before dropping her rival before the home turn and racing away to score by over 6 lengths being eased up on the line still clocking slick time. Yes she’s up in grade however any repeat of that will have her winning once again. RACE 10 No.3 Big Buds Lightly raced galloper trained on the track who looks very well suited in this final event tonight. Debuted with a tidy 2nd here in maiden grade and has been close up his subsequent two starts in tougher company Ipswich and again here last time out. Back to maiden company again tonight from a good gate he looks all set to break through.
